Frequently asked questions

What is the coldest time of year in San Juan?
January stands out as San Juan's coldest month, with an average high-temperature of 26.6°C (79.9°F) and a low-temperature of 22.8°C (73°F).
How much does it rain in San Juan?
In San Juan, during the entire year, the rain falls for 196.1 days and collects up to 602mm (23.7") of precipitation.
What is the month with the least sunshine in San Juan?
January has the least sunshine of the year, with an average of 5.1h of sunshine.
When is the lowest UV index in San Juan?
January and December,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index.
What is the driest month in San Juan?
February is the month with the least rainfall. Rain falls for 12.5 days and accumulates 15mm (0.59") of precipitation.
What are the months with the highest UV index in San Juan?
February through November,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in San Juan, Philippines.
What is the least humid month in San Juan?
The least humid month is April, with an average relative humidity of 76%.
What month has the most sunshine in San Juan?
With an average of 11.2h of sunshine, April has the most sunshine of the year.
What part of the year is the hottest in San Juan?
The warmest period tends to be May, when average temperatures fluctuate between a high of 32°C (89.6°F) and a low of 25.3°C (77.5°F).
When are the longest days in San Juan?
With an average of 13h and 0min of daylight, June has the longest days of the year.
What are the most humid months in San Juan?
The months with the highest humidity are July and September, with an average relative humidity of 83%.
What is the wettest month in San Juan?
The month with the most rainfall in San Juan is August, when the rain falls for 15.8 days and typically aggregates up to 93mm (3.66") of precipitation.
What is the month with the shortest days in San Juan?
With an average of 11h and 18min of daylight, December has the shortest days of the year.
Is there Daylight Saving Time (DST) in San Juan?
San Juan, Philippines, does not utilize Daylight Saving Time (DST). PST timezone is used throughout the entire year.
Average temperature - San Juan, Philippines
Average temperature
San Juan, Philippines

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is May (32°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(26.6°C).

The month with the highest average low temperature is May (25.3°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is February (22.7°C).

Average pressure - San Juan, Philippines
Average pressure
San Juan, Philippines

The month with the highest atmospheric pressure is February (1013.4mbar).
The month with the lowest atmospheric pressure is August (1007.6mbar).

Average wind speed - San Juan, Philippines
Average wind speed
San Juan, Philippines

The windiest month (with the highest average wind speed) is January (14.2km/h).
The calmest month (with the lowest average wind speed) is May (7.5km/h).

Average humidity - San Juan, Philippines
Average humidity
San Juan, Philippines

The months with the highest relative humidity are July and September (83%).
The month with the lowest relative humidity is April (76%).

Average rainfall - San Juan, Philippines
Average rainfall
San Juan, Philippines

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is August (93mm).
The driest month (with the least rainfall) is February (15mm).

Average rainfall days - San Juan, Philippines
Average rainfall days
San Juan, Philippines

The month with the highest number of rainy days is October (18.6 days).
The month with the least rainy days is February (12.5 days).

Average daylight / Average sunshine - San Juan, Philippines
Average daylight / Average sunshine
San Juan, Philippines

The month with the longest days is June (Average daylight: 13h and 0min).
The month with the shortest days is December (Average daylight: 11h and 18min).

The month with the most sunshine is April (Average sunshine: 11h and 12min).
The month with the least sunshine is January (Average sunshine: 5h and 6min).

Average sunshine days - San Juan, Philippines
Average sunshine days
San Juan, Philippines

The month with the most sunshine days is August (14.3 days).
The month with the least sunshine days is January (4.3 days).

Average UV index - San Juan, Philippines
Average UV index
San Juan, Philippines

The months with the highest UV index are February, March, April, May, June, July, August, September, October and November (UV index 7).
The months with the lowest UV index are January and December (UV index 6).

Average visibility - San Juan, Philippines
Average visibility
San Juan, Philippines

The months with the highest visibility are February, March, April and December (10km).
The months with the lowest visibility are January, May, June, July, August, September, October and November (9km).
